..."Judge McFadden said Tuesday that he relied mostly on video in the case, saying that the officers who testified in the trial added "little" to what the video showed. McFadden — a former police officer himself — critiqued officers Hodges and Gonell, saying the two acted more as victims and less as witnesses when they testified on the stand, although he praised them for their actions on Jan. 6.

“No police officer should have had to endure these attacks,” McFadden said.

In the sprawling Capitol investigation, the FBI has arrested more than 850 people, and more than 350 defendants have pleaded guilty. Sentences have ranged from probation to a decade in federal prison for a former New York City Police Department officer who assaulted a Washington, D.C., police officer on Jan. 6 and then lied on the stand.

Eight Capitol attack defendants who took their cases to a jury — Guy Reffitt, Thomas Robertson, Dustin Thompson, Thomas Webster, Timothy Hale-Cusanelli, Anthony Robert Williams, Matthew Bledsoe, and Erik Herrera — were convicted on every count."
